Subj: 	Help, can't perform a bco.

I haven't been able to bco anything from my sandbox backed against 
decx11.nightly since Tuesday afternoon.  I thought it might be because
of problems with buffer, but I assume that buffer is "unwedged" by now?
When I try to bco I get the following message:

workon>bco Imakefile
[ Waiting for sandbox lock via flock() ]

after which it hangs forever.

Rich,

Look for a file called .BCSlock in $SOURCEBASE. Removing this file will get you
going again. However, were you doing an ode operation around the time the lock
file was created? If so, that operation may not have completed.

Does the contents of .BCSset-your_principal match your recollection of the files
you currently have checked out?
